Women’s swim team carry two more victories

Ramapo’s women’s swim team collected two wins on Saturday, Oct. 12 to open this year’s season as undefeated. The Roadrunners went up against Baruch College as well as Kean University in a conference match.

The first-place title in the 200-medley relay was secured by Ramapo with a time of 1:59.30. The team included sophomore Eliza Pluckhorn and freshmen Taylor Gray, Fiona Misiura and Olivia Davis. In addition to this victory, Pluckhorn won the 100-yard backstroke with a time of 1:05.50. 

Gray was alongside sophomore Madison Riccardi as they finished 1-2 in the 100-yard breaststroke with times of 1:12.65 and 1:18.32.

The victories did not end there for the Roadrunners. Misuria went on to obtain a first-place title in the 50-yard freestyle with a 26.72 finish. Freshman Kiersten Farrell also secured a first-place finish in the 100-yard freestyle with a 59.81 time, and sophomore Kiaranina Liwag maintained the first-place streak by placing first overall in the 50-yard backstroke with a time of 31.54.

Freshman Yara Hassan and junior Grace McCrone placed first and second respectively in the 50-yard freestyle, with times of 33.25 and 34.45. Freshman swimmer Carissa Campbell won with a time of 5:42.17 in the 500-yard freestyle. First and second place in the 100-yard butterfly were awarded to sophomores Abigael Coughlin (1:05.53) and Pamela Santos (1:05.81), their times milliseconds apart.

Gray shined again by winning first in the 100-yard IM with a time of 1:06.63, and sophomore Breanna Gleason closely followed in second at 1:09.94.

Kean University was defeated by the Roadrunners 78-35 in the first NJAC conference match of the season. While Baruch was also defeated 88-25, their match was non-conference action. 

Ramapo’s women’s swim team will be hosting their next match against Drew University next Saturday, Oct. 26 at 2 p.m. The match will be a non-conference game, and Drew’s women’s swimming and diving team currently holds a 0-1 record overall. Ramapo is currently undefeated.
